US President Donald Trump says the conflict involving Iran will end “very quickly,” adding that the deal is something Iran “wants to make” despite previously stated tensions. Speaking at a press conference, Trump links the expected resolution to the prospect of negotiations and an agreement being reached soon. In the same remarks, he also forecasts a decline in global oil prices. Trump states that oil prices will drop sharply in the coming period, arguing that abundant supply will drive prices lower.
